Rackspace CDN是由全球领先的云服务提供商Rackspace推出的内容分发网络服务,旨在帮助客户更高效地分发网站内容和应用程序,以下是关于Rackspace CDN的详细介绍:
1、基本
定义:Rackspace CDN是一种内容分发网络服务,通过将网站的静态资源(如图片、视频、样式表、脚本等)缓存到全球多个节点上,使用户能够从最近的节点获取这些资源,从而加快网页加载速度,提升用户体验。
特点:具有高可靠性、高性能、易于使用等特点,适用于各种规模的网站和应用。
2、技术优势
全球节点覆盖:Rackspace CDN拥有遍布全球的节点,能够确保用户无论身在何处,都能快速访问到所需的内容。
智能路由:通过智能路由技术,Rackspace CDN能够自动选择最优的节点为用户提供服务,进一步减少延迟。
高可用性:具备高可用性设计,即使某个节点出现故障,也能自动切换到其他节点,确保服务的连续性。
3、主要功能
加速网页加载:通过缓存和分发静态资源,Rackspace CDN能够显著提高网页加载速度,减少用户等待时间。
减轻服务器负载:由于大部分静态资源都由CDN节点提供,因此可以大大减轻Web服务器的负载压力。
提高安全性:Rackspace CDN提供了多种安全功能,如SSL/TLS加密、防盗链保护等,以保障内容的安全性。
4、应用场景
网站加速:对于需要快速加载的网站,Rackspace CDN是一个理想的选择。
媒体分发:对于视频、音频等大型媒体文件的分发,Rackspace CDN能够提供高效的传输服务。
软件下载:对于软件安装包等大文件的下载,Rackspace CDN能够加速下载过程,提升用户体验。
5、使用方法
注册账号:首先需要在Rackspace官网注册一个账号。
创建CDN服务:登录后,在控制台创建一个新的CDN服务。
配置域名:将需要加速的域名添加到CDN服务中,并进行相应的配置。
部署资产:可以通过Git等方式将静态资源部署到Rackspace CDN上。
验证效果:可以通过工具或浏览器验证CDN是否生效。
6、性能优化
缓存策略:根据资源的更新频率和重要性,合理设置缓存策略,以提高缓存命中率。
压缩与合并:对资源进行压缩和合并处理,减少传输大小,进一步提升加载速度。
监控与分析:利用Rackspace提供的监控工具,实时了解CDN的性能表现,并根据分析结果进行优化调整。
7、安全性考虑
防盗链保护:设置防盗链规则,防止未经授权的网站盗用CDN资源。
访问控制:通过IP黑白名单等方式,限制对CDN资源的访问权限。
SSL/TLS加密:启用SSL/TLS加密,确保数据传输的安全性。
8、成本效益
按需付费:Rackspace CDN通常采用按需付费的模式,根据实际使用量计费,成本可控。
性能提升:通过加速网页加载和提高用户体验,有助于提升网站的转化率和收益。
运维效率:减轻服务器负载和简化运维工作,降低总体运营成本。
9、客户支持
文档与教程:Rackspace提供了详细的文档和教程,帮助用户快速上手和使用CDN服务。
技术支持:遇到问题时,用户可以联系Rackspace的技术支持团队寻求帮助。
社区交流:加入Rackspace的用户社区,与其他用户交流经验和技巧。
1、Rackspace CDN如何确保数据的安全性?
答:Rackspace CDN通过多种方式确保数据的安全性,它提供了SSL/TLS加密功能,确保数据在传输过程中的安全性,它还支持防盗链保护和访问控制等功能,防止未经授权的访问和数据泄露,Rackspace还采用了高可用性设计,即使某个节点出现故障,也能自动切换到其他节点,确保服务的连续性和数据的安全性。
2、Rackspace CDN的性能如何评估和优化?
答:Rackspace CDN的性能可以通过多种方式进行评估和优化,用户可以利用Rackspace提供的监控工具实时了解CDN的性能表现,包括响应时间、带宽利用率、缓存命中率等指标,根据这些分析结果,用户可以合理设置缓存策略、压缩与合并资源、调整防盗链规则等,以进一步提高CDN的性能,用户还可以参考Rackspace提供的文档和教程,了解更多性能优化的最佳实践和建议。